Ko Phi Phi With The Family

So when I last left off, we were about to head off to Phi Phi Island. We woke up early & headed over to the ferry boats. It was really crowded as they had a whole bunch of boats & going to the same place. Luckily we had some guys helping us. We had to walk across two or three other boats to get to ours (they were all tied to each other). But soon we were on our way.

The boat made a brief stop at the island where “The Beach” was filmed so that we could all see the infamous beach. (It’s now a national park & they charge a fee to even step on the beach).

We finally reached the island & it was beautiful!

We spent the rest of the day relaxing on the beach.

The next day we went snorkeling.

The water was crystal clear.

Even though it had been a few years, you could still see signs of the tsunami.

There was a memorial close to our hotel that was really moving.

And the next day we were off to Bangkok.
